The Cayman Islands is a British Overseas Territory; a parliamentary democracy with judicial, executive and legislative branches. The present constitution, which came into effect on 6 November 2009, provides for the government of the Cayman Islands as a British Overseas Territory. The Queen was represented in the Cayman Island by a Governor. Queen Elizabeth II became the first monarch of the Cayman Islands as an entity separate from Jamaica, and reigned until her death on 8 September 2022. |
